Transaction 86ce98535fea3f9ae6553cd26402a1403db883900b6b4526ba70e858da0cb0d8
1 Input
1 Output
-
86ce98535fea3f9ae6553cd26402a1403db883900b6b4526ba70e858da0cb0d8:0
- value
- 88743970
- script pubkey
- OP_0 OP_PUSHBYTES_20 cab265fd6337b8ae647fa4aeda354b7be2f8bf05
- address
- bc1qe2extltrx7u2uerl5jhd5d2t003030c92nrrdl